DP World Appoints David D'Annunzio Global Vice President for Automotive Logistics

Automotive logistics veteran D'Annunzio to steer DP World’s strategic initiatives across sector, enhancing global presence and operational excellence.

CHARLOTTE, N.C.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--DP World, a global leader in logistics and supply chain solutions, has appointed David D'Annunzio as Global Vice President – Vertical Lead, Automotive. D'Annunzio will oversee the strategic development of DP World's automotive business, helping to expand the company’s presence across the industry.

With more than two decades of experience, D'Annunzio’s career has spanned the automotive logistics sector, encompassing sales, operations, and general management. Prior to joining DP World, he served in leadership roles at KRE Partners, LLC, a consulting firm specializing in the automotive and logistics industries, and at Neovia Logistics, where he spearheaded substantial business growth and team development. He also served as Chief Operating Officer of syncreon, which was acquired by DP World in 2021.
